What is a Robot Vacuum Cleaner?
A robot vacuum is an autonomous device designed to clean floors without human intervention. Geared up with sensors, brushes, and vacuum innovation, these small makers can navigate a home, efficiently getting dirt, dust, and debris. Numerous modern-day models come with numerous functions, including Wi-Fi capability, mobile phone applications, and home mapping innovation, which permit users to monitor cleaning progress remotely.
How Robot Vacuum Cleaners Operate
Robot vacuums utilize several innovations to guarantee effective cleaning. Below are the primary components that contribute to their functionality:

Navigation Sensors: Most robot vacuums feature different sensors (infrared, ultrasonic, and so on) that help detect challenges, stairs, and walls, permitting the device to navigate a room efficiently.

Suction Mechanism: The vacuum uses a suction system to gather dirt and dust from surfaces. Numerous designs use innovative cyclonic technology to enhance suction power.

Cleaning Brushes: Different kinds of brushes (side brushes, rolling brushes) assist in loosening dirt and assisting debris into the vacuum's suction area.

Battery System: Operating on rechargeable batteries, robot vacuums can clean autonomously for an established period before returning to their docking station to charge.

Smart Features: Many models are geared up with Wi-Fi connection, enabling users to manage cleaning schedules, suction power, and zoning through mobile phone apps. Some even support voice control through clever home devices like Amazon Alexa and Google Assistant.
Advantages of Robot Vacuum Cleaners
The combination of robot vacuum cleaners into daily cleaning tasks provides numerous considerable advantages:

Time-Saving: They perform cleaning autonomously, enabling users to concentrate on other essential activities.

Consistent Cleaning: Robot vacuums can clean on a routine schedule, guaranteeing that dirt and dust do not collect.

Benefit: Most models can be run while users run out your home, and even from remote areas through mobile phone apps.

Area Efficient: With their compact design, they can access areas that traditional vacuums can not, such as under furniture and in tight areas.

Smart Technology: The included functions, such as mapping and scheduling, offer users with enhanced control over their cleaning regimens.
Limitations of Robot Vacuum Cleaners
Regardless of their numerous advantages, robot vacuums do come with some constraints:

Initial Cost: High-quality robot vacuums can be more expensive than conventional vacuums, which might deter some consumers.

Handbook Assistance Needed: Robot vacuums might deal with large particles or thick carpets, needing periodic manual vacuuming.

Battery Life: Depending on the model and the size of the home, the battery life may restrict how much area can be cleaned in one session.

Upkeep: Regular maintenance, such as emptying the dustbin and cleaning brushes, is necessary to keep the vacuum operating effectively.

While robot vacuums can substantially minimize the need for traditional vacuuming, they are best used as a complementary tool instead of a total replacement. For deep cleaning or bigger particles, standard models may still be required.
Q2: Are robot vacuums reliable on all kinds of floor covering?
Many robot vacuums carry out well on hard surface areas like tile and wood, as well as low-pile carpets. However, users with high-pile carpets might discover minimal effectiveness and needs to think about specific models developed for those surface areas.
Q3: How do robot vacuums handle pet hair?
Numerous designs are specially created with powerful suction and rubber brushes that effectively collect animal hair from carpets and furniture. It's a good idea to examine evaluations concentrating on pet owners' experiences for much better insights.
Q4: Do robot vacuums need much maintenance?
Robot vacuums do need some upkeep. Users should regularly clear the dustbin, clean the brushes and sensors, and look for any blockages to preserve optimum efficiency.
